Evans Cycles Sportive RideIt! South Downs
Starting in the quaint village of Singleton, this ride will test both strength and stamina as we take on some of the most iconic and difficult riding in England’s youngest National Park. We begin with a gradual climb to Duncton and after a quick descent of almost 400 ft, we are soon out exploring the best of the Sussex countryside. Efforts are rewarded with a long descents but the hills don’t stop; Butser Hill awaits and brings with it the highest point of the ride. A 2 mile ascent up Kennet Hill to another impressive hill top vista signals the final climb of the day. When you see Goodwood Racecourse, you can be assured that it is all downhill to the finish! This ride is challenging but is complemented by an abundance of stunning scenery and some of the best riding in the South-East.
